- The distance between Sao Mateus, Brazil and Braganca, Portugal is approximately 7,540 km or 4,685 mi.
- To reach Sao Mateus in this distance one would set out from Braganca bearing 214°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sao Mateus bearing 206.1° or SSW .
- Sao Mateus has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Braganca has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Sao Mateus is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as Braganca is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 11.6 °C (20.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.5 °C (20.7°F) less in Sao Mateus.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 470.5 mm (18.5 in) more which is equivalent to 470.5 l/m² (11.55 US gal/ft²) or 4,705,000 l/ha (502,996 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.8° higher in Sao Mateus than in Braganca.
- Relative humidity levels are 15.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 14.7°C (26.4°F) higher.
